Understanding Market Sentiment

Market sentiment refers to the overall attitude or feeling of investors and traders toward a particular asset or the financial market as a whole. In the context of cryptocurrency trading, market sentiment plays a crucial role in determining price movements and trading volumes.

Positive Sentiment

Positive market sentiment occurs when the majority of traders and investors have an optimistic outlook on the market or a specific cryptocurrency. This optimism can be driven by positive news, regulatory developments, technological advancements, or increased adoption. During periods of positive sentiment, prices tend to rise as demand for cryptocurrencies increases.

Negative Sentiment

Conversely, negative market sentiment arises when traders and investors have a pessimistic view of the market. This negativity can be triggered by adverse news, regulatory crackdowns, security breaches, or broader economic uncertainties. Negative sentiment often leads to a decline in prices as traders sell off their holdings in anticipation of further declines.

The Impact of Market Sentiment on Cryptocurrency Prices

Market sentiment has a profound impact on cryptocurrency prices. Unlike traditional financial markets, where prices are primarily driven by fundamental factors such as earnings and economic data, the cryptocurrency market is heavily influenced by sentiment. This is due to the relatively nascent and speculative nature of the market.

Volatility

One of the most noticeable effects of market sentiment on cryptocurrency prices is increased volatility. Positive sentiment can lead to rapid price surges, while negative sentiment can result in sharp declines. Traders who can accurately gauge market sentiment can potentially capitalize on these price swings to generate profits.

Herd Behavior

Market sentiment can also lead to herd behavior, where traders collectively follow a trend without conducting thorough analysis. This behavior can amplify price movements, as large groups of traders buy or sell based on perceived sentiment rather than underlying fundamentals. Understanding herd behavior is essential for traders looking to navigate the cryptocurrency market effectively.

Gauging Market Sentiment

To make informed trading decisions, it is crucial to accurately gauge market sentiment. Various tools and techniques can help traders assess the prevailing sentiment in the cryptocurrency market.

Social Media Analysis

Social media platforms like Twitter, Reddit, and Telegram play a significant role in shaping market sentiment. Traders often share their opinions, analysis, and news on these platforms, creating a wealth of information. Analyzing the tone and frequency of posts can provide valuable insights into market sentiment. Tools that aggregate and analyze social media data can help traders identify trends and gauge overall sentiment.

News and Media

News and media outlets have a substantial impact on market sentiment. Positive news, such as partnerships, technological advancements, or regulatory approvals, can boost sentiment and drive prices higher. Conversely, negative news, such as security breaches or regulatory crackdowns, can lead to negative sentiment and price declines. Staying updated with the latest news and understanding its potential impact on market sentiment is essential for successful trading.

Sentiment Indicators

Several sentiment indicators and tools are designed specifically for cryptocurrency markets. These indicators analyze data from various sources, including social media, news articles, and trading volumes, to provide a sentiment score or index. Popular sentiment indicators include the Crypto Fear & Greed Index, which gauges overall market sentiment on a scale from fear to greed, and sentiment analysis tools that track mentions and sentiment on social media.

Utilizing Market Sentiment in Trading Strategies

Effectively utilizing market sentiment in trading strategies can enhance profitability and reduce risk. Here are some strategies to consider:

Contrarian Trading

Contrarian trading involves going against the prevailing market sentiment. When sentiment is excessively positive, a contrarian trader might look for signs of overvaluation and consider selling or shorting the asset. Conversely, during periods of extreme negative sentiment, a contrarian trader might look for buying opportunities, anticipating a potential reversal.

Sentiment-Based Indicators

Incorporating sentiment-based indicators into technical analysis can provide additional confirmation for trading decisions. For example, if a trader identifies a bullish technical pattern and sentiment indicators also show positive sentiment, it increases the likelihood of a successful trade. Conversely, if sentiment indicators suggest negative sentiment while technical analysis indicates a bearish trend, it reinforces the decision to avoid or short the asset.

Risk Management

Understanding market sentiment can also aid in risk management. During periods of high volatility driven by sentiment, traders can adjust their position sizes, set tighter stop-loss orders, and take profits more aggressively to mitigate potential losses. By being aware of sentiment-driven volatility, traders can navigate the market more cautiously and protect their capital.
